Abstract

A signal transmission device includes: a transmitting device that transmits a transmission subject signal through a first waveguide as a wireless signal; and a receiving device that receives the wireless signal of the transmission subject signal transmitted from the transmitting device through a second waveguide, wherein the wireless signal is transmitted between the transmitting device and the receiving device in a state where the first waveguide faces the second waveguide.

Claims (40)

1. A signal transmission device comprising:

a transmitting device that transmits a transmission subject signal as a wireless signal;

a first waveguide through which the transmission subject signal passes, the first waveguide being fixed to the transmitting device, and the transmission subject signal being outputted at a first edge of the first waveguide;

a receiving device that receives the wireless signal of the transmission subject signal transmitted from the transmitting device;

a second waveguide through which the transmission subject signal passes, the second waveguide being fixed to the receiving device, and the transmission subject signal being inputted at a second edge of the second waveguide; and

a third waveguide through which the transmission subject signal passes, the transmission subject signal being inputted at a third edge of the third waveguide and outputted at a fourth edge of the third waveguide, wherein

the transmission subject signal is transmitted between the transmitting device and the receiving device in a state where the first edge of the first waveguide faces the third edge of the third waveguide, and the fourth edge of the third waveguide faces the second edge of the second waveguide,

the third edge of the third waveguide does not extend beyond the first edge of the first waveguide in a first direction so that the first waveguide and the third waveguide do not overlap with each other in a second direction perpendicular to the first direction, and

the fourth edge of the third waveguide does not extend beyond the second edge of the second waveguide in the first direction so that the second waveguide and the third waveguide do not overlap with each other in the second direction.
